目的探讨眼轮匝肌蒂颞部岛状皮瓣与颞浅动脉蒂反流轴型耳后岛状皮瓣在修复瘢痕性睑外翻中的应用,提高睑外翻矫正后所致皮肤缺损的美学修复效果。方法自1998年2月以来,对18例瘢痕性睑外翻,采用眼轮匝肌蒂颞部岛状皮瓣旋转180°移位修复13例,皮瓣最大面积2.7cm×3.6cm;采用颞浅动脉蒂反流轴型耳后岛状皮瓣经面部皮下隧道转移修复5例,皮瓣最大面积3.1cm×5.4cm。结果1例反流轴型耳后岛状皮瓣术后出现静脉回流障碍,经对症处理后仅皮瓣远端部分表皮坏死,Ⅱ期植皮后治愈,其余17例皮瓣完全成活。随访6个月,睑外翻矫正,皮瓣颜色、质地与眼周皮肤相近,供区瘢痕不明显。结论根据睑外翻程度,可制备颞部岛状皮瓣或耳后岛状皮瓣转移。前者适用于修复较小面积的皮肤缺损,后者适用于修复较大面积的皮肤缺损。  相似文献

眼轮匝肌蒂颞部皮瓣修复颜面部软组织缺损   总被引:10,自引:2,他引:8  
目的探讨用眼轮匝肌蒂颞部岛状皮瓣修复颜面部、鼻部及下睑小面积软组织缺损的方法及效果.方法1994年~1999年设计以眼轮匝肌为蒂,以同侧颞区无毛发区为供区,皮瓣最大范围3cm×5cm.皮瓣带蒂岛状移位至颜面部创面,共修复下睑外翻、鼻部、面部瘢痕及色素痣切除后的组织缺损12例.结果术后12例皮瓣完全成活,随访2年,疗效良好.皮瓣宽在3cm以下时供区均可直接缝合,术后较少遗留瘢痕及继发畸形.结论眼轮匝肌是一个多元血管供血的肌肉,以其眶部肌肉为蒂的同侧颞部无毛区岛状小皮瓣是修复颜面部小面积软组织缺损的一个可行方法.但颜面部组织缺损面积较大时,供区缝合困难,应慎用.  相似文献

应用眼轮匝肌蒂颞部岛状皮瓣矫正睑外翻   总被引:8,自引:0,他引:8  
目的探讨应用眼轮匝肌蒂颞部岛状皮瓣修复睑外翻的方法及效果。方法设计以眼轮匝肌为蒂的颞区皮瓣,将皮瓣旋转180°移位至眼睑部瘢痕松解后的创面,修复瘢痕性睑外翻。结果术后12例患者,皮瓣完全成活,随访6个月,睑外翻无复发,供区瘢痕不明显。结论眼轮匝肌蒂颞部岛状皮瓣血供可靠,修复睑外翻可取得功能与外观双重修复的满意结果。  相似文献

目的 探讨应用邻位及远位岛状皮瓣一期修复眼睑分裂痣的设计与技巧.方法 切除眼睑分裂痣上、下睑病变后,根据缺损的部位、形态及面积,选择应用眼轮匝肌蒂岛状皮瓣、耳后SMAS蒂岛状皮瓣或逆行颞浅动脉岛状皮瓣一期修复上、下睑皮肤缺损,供区均直接缝合.结果 2003年以来,共收治患者16例,其中应用眼轮匝肌肌皮瓣10例,耳后SMAS筋膜蒂皮瓣3例及逆行颞浅动脉岛状皮瓣3例.切除痣体的最大面积上睑为2.5 cm ×2.0 cm,下睑为4.0 cm×3.0 cm.1例耳后SMAS筋膜蒂皮瓣及1例逆行颞浅动脉岛状皮瓣术后出现皮瓣远端静脉回流障碍、部分表皮坏死,经换药后自行愈合,其余14例皮瓣全部成活良好.结论 根据病变的部位、形态和面积等选择合适的邻位或远位岛状皮瓣修复眼睑分裂痣切除术后皮肤缺损,效果满意,且供区隐蔽、无继发畸形.  相似文献

颞侧眼轮匝肌蒂岛状皮瓣的临床应用   总被引:1,自引:1,他引:0  
目的 探讨用颞侧眼轮匝肌蒂岛状皮瓣修复眼睑及鼻部皮肤软组织缺损的方法及效果.方法 设计以眼轮匝肌为蒂,以同侧颞区无毛发区为供区的皮瓣,移位并修复上下睑外翻及上下睑和鼻部肿瘤或瘢痕切除后、鼻外伤组织缺损共30例.皮瓣面积为1.0 cm×1.8 cm~2.5 cm×4.5 cm.结果 30例巾除5例早期皮瓣远端出现静脉淤血经保守治疗好转外,全部皮瓣均完全成活,随访3个月至1年,较少遗留瘢痕及继发畸形,功能及外观满意.结论 以眼轮匝肌为蒂的颞侧岛状皮瓣是修复眼睑及鼻部小面积缺损的良好手术材料,具有易于转移、血供可靠、愈合快及供区隐蔽等优点.  相似文献

目的探讨眶上动脉跨区供血的耳前岛状皮瓣修复眼睑皮肤缺损,并验证其是否为最佳的皮瓣供区.方法根据陈宗基关于动脉经吻合支跨区反流灌注供血的反流轴型皮瓣的理论与实践,设计以眶上动脉为蒂,经眶上动脉与颞浅动脉额支的吻合支跨区反流供血的耳前岛状皮瓣,经皮下隧道移转修复眼睑皮肤组织的缺损,1997~1999年共治疗7例,面积最大4.0cm×2.4cm,最小2.0cm×1.8cm.结果7例均全部成活,随访l~2年,效果良好.结论眶上动脉跨区供血的反流轴型耳前岛状皮瓣具有稳定、可靠的血供保障,耳前皮肤组织的质地、色泽都与眼睑极为相似,是修复眼睑组织缺损的理想皮瓣供区.  相似文献

目的 了解烧伤后鼻及邻位组织缺损的最佳修复方法 及效果. 方法 1999年1月-2008年12月,笔者单位采用额部扩张皮瓣、上臂带蒂皮瓣、耳后反流轴型岛状皮瓣及鼻唇沟皮瓣,修复烧伤后鼻部及邻位组织缺损畸形患者12例,其中全鼻缺损4例,鼻部分缺损8例.12例患者巾鼻缺损伴面颊部瘢痕3例,伴额部瘢痕5例,伴上唇外翻及上唇大部分缺损共5例.皮瓣面积3.0cm × 1.5 cm~10.0 cm×8.0 cm. 结果 采用额部扩张皮瓣修复5例、上臂带带皮瓣修复3例、耳后反流轴型岛状皮瓣修复1例、鼻唇沟皮瓣修复3例.12例皮瓣全部成活.随访1~7年,患者鼻的功能及外形均明显改善. 结论 额部皮瓣为修复烧伤后鼻缺损的首选皮瓣.面部严重烧伤,瘢痕明显,不能选择局部皮瓣或邻位皮瓣时,可考虑应用上臂带蒂皮瓣、耳后反流轴型岛状皮瓣等修复.  相似文献

Background : We investigated the vasopressor hormone response following mesenteric traction (MT) with hypotension due to prostacyclin (PGI2) release in patients undergoing abdominal surgery with a combined general and epidural anesthesia. Methods : In a prospective, randomized, placebo-controlled study we administered 400 mg ibuprofen (i.v.) in 42 patients scheduled for abdominal surgery. General anesthesia was combined with epidural anesthesia (T4-L1). Before as well as 5, 15, 30, 45, and 90 min after MT we recorded plasma osmolality, hemodynamics and measured 6-keto-PGFlα (stabile metabolite of PGI2), TXB2 (stabile metabolite of thromboxane A2) active renin, and arginine vasopressin (AVP) plasma concentrations by radioimmunoassay. Catecholamine levels were assessed by high-pressure liquid chromatography (HPLC) with electrochemical detection. Results : Following MT, arterial hypotension occurred along with a substantial PGI2 release. This was completely abolished by ibuprofen administration. Although plasma levels of 6-keto-PGF (1133 (708) vs. 60 (3) ng/L, median (median absolute deviation), P=0.0001, placebo vs. ibuprofen) remained significantly elevated, blood pressure was restored within 30 min after MT in the placebo group. At the same point in time plasma concentrations of TXB2 (164 (87) vs. 58 (1) ng/L, P=0.0001), epinephrine (46 (33) vs. 14 (6) ng/L, P=0.001), AVP (41 ± (18) vs. 12 (7) ng/L, P=0.0004), and active renin (27 (12) vs. 12 (4) ng/L, P = 0.001) were significantly higher in placebo-treated patients. Conclusion : Under combined general and epidural anesthesia arterial hypotension following MT due to endogenous PGI2 release is associated with enhanced release of AVP, active renin, epinephrine and thromboxane A2, presumably contributing to hemodynamic stability within 30 min after MT.  相似文献

Don Dame 《Artificial organs》1996,20(5):613-617
Abstract: Virtually all blood pumps contain some kind of rubbing, sliding, closely moving machinery surfaces that are exposed to the blood being pumped. These valves, internal bearings, magnetic bearing position sensors, and shaft seals cause most of the problems with blood pumps. The original teaspoon pump design prevented the rubbing, sliding machinery surfaces from contacting the blood. However, the hydraulic efficiency was low because the blood was able to "slip around" the rotating impeller so that the blood itself never rotated fast enough to develop adequate pressure. An improved teaspoon blood pump has been designed and tested and has shown acceptable hydraulic performance and low hemolysis potential. The new pump uses a nonrotating "swinging" hose as the pump impeller. The fluid enters the pump through the center of the swinging hose; therefore, there can be no fluid slip between the revolving blood and the revolving impeller. The new pump uses an impeller that is comparable to a flexible garden hose. If the free end of the hose were swung around in a circle like half of a jump rope, the fluid inside the hose would rotate and develop pressure even though the hose impeller itself did not "rotate"; therefore, no rotating shaft seal or internal bearings are required.  相似文献

Abstract: A variety of protein-bound or hydrophobic substances, accumulating as a result of pathologic conditions such as exogenous or endogenous intoxications, are removed poorly by conventional detoxification methods because of low accessibility (hemodialysis), insufficient adsorption capabilities (hemosorption), low efficiency (peritoneal dialysis), or economic limitations (high-volume plasmapheresis). Combining advantages of existing methods with microspheric technology, a module-based system was designed. Major operating parameters of the latter can be modified to allow for adjustment to individual clinical situations. An extracorporeal blood circuit including a plasmafilter is combined with a secondary high-velocity plasma circuit driven by a centrifugal pump. Different microspheric adsorbers can be combined in one circuit or applied in sequence. Thus, a prolonged treatment can be tailored using specially designed selective adsorber materials. Comparing this system with existing methods (high-flux hemodialysis, molecular adsorbent recycling system), results from our in vitro studies and animal experiments demonstrate the superior efficiency of substance removal.  相似文献

Background : Our objective was to determine whether administration of propranolol or verapamil modifies the hemodynamic adaptation to continuous positive-pressure ventilation (CPPV), in particular the regional distribution of cardiac output (CO).
Methods : General hemodynamics and regional blood flows assessed by microsphere technique (15 (μm) were recorded in 16 anesthetized pigs during spontaneous breathing (SB) and CPPV with 8 cm H2O end-expiratory pressure (CPPV8) before and after intravenous administration of propranolol (0.3 mg · kg−1 followed by 0.15 mg · kg−1 · h−1, n=8) or verapamil (0.1 mg · kg−1 followed by 0.3 mg · kg−1 · h−1, n=8).
Results : CPPV8 depressed CO by 25% without shifts in its relative distribution with the exception of a noteworthy increase in adrenal perfusion. Propranolol increased arterial blood pressure, and due to a fall in heart rate, CO dropped by 25%. The kidneys and, to a lesser extent, the splanchic region and central nervous system received increased fractions of the remaining CO at the expense of skeletal muscle flow. Similar patterns were seen during SB and CPPV8 such that the combination of propranolol and CPPV8 depressed CO by 50%. The circulatory effects of verapamil were less evident but myocardial perfusion tended to increase.
Conclusions : The combination of propranolol or verapamil with CPPV does not result in any specific hemodynamic interaction in anesthetized pigs, except that the combined effect of propranolol and CPPV may severely reduce CO.  相似文献

Background: Obesity is increasing globallly, including in the formerly "Eastern Bloc" countries. Methods: A survey was made of obesity and bariatric surgery. Results: In the 8 East and Central European countries studied, with total population 300 million, roughly 43% of the population was overweight (BMI 25-30), 23% obese (BMI > 30), with about 15 million people morbidly obese (BMI > 40). From 0-10 morbidly obese individuals/100,000/year undergo bariatric surgery. Conclusion: Most countries were found to provide inadequate treatment for obesity.The majority of the morbidly obese are not treated effectively. However, health-care awareness of obesity and bariatric surgeons are slowly increasing.  相似文献

Background : Inhibitory effects of volatile anaesthetics on platelet aggregation have been demonstrated in several studies. However, the influence of volatile anaesthetics on intracoronary platelet adhesion has not been elucidated so far.
Methods : Isolated hearts of guinea pigs were perfused with buffer in the absence or presence of volatile anaesthetics (0.5 and 1 MAC) at constant coronary flow rates of 5 ml/min for 25 min, then 1 ml/min for 30 min and again 5 ml/min for 10 min. Before, during and after low-flow perfusion, a bolus of human platelets was applied into the coronary system. To simulate thrombogenic conditions, 0.3 U/ml human thrombin was infused during low-flow perfusion and reperfusion. The number of platelets sequestered to the endothelium was calculated from the difference between coronary in- and output of platelets. The myocardial production of lactate and consumption of pyruvate and coronary perfusion pressure were also determined.
Results : At a flow rate of 5 ml/min only about 3% of the applied platelets did not emerge from the coronary system, in any group. In contrast, 13.1±1.2% (mean±SEM) of infused platelets became adherent in low-flow perfusion in the control group without anaesthetic. The adherence was reduced with each 1 MAC isoflurane (to 6.2±1.2%), sevoflurane (to 4.4±0.9%) or halothane (to 3.2±1.5%) (each P <0.05 vs. control). Volatile anaesthetic, 0.5 MAC, did not inhibit platelet adhesion to a statistically significant extent in any case. Perfusion pressure and metabolic parameters were not statistically different between the control and the hearts exposed to anaesthetics.
Conclusion : Volatile anaesthetics in a concentration of 1 MAC can reduce the adhesion of platelets in the coronary system under reduced flow conditions. This action does not arise from vasodilation or inhibition of ischaemic stress.  相似文献

Background: It has been shown that the depressive effects of both propofol and midazolam on consciousness are synergistic with opioids, but the nature of their interactions on other physiological systems, e. g. respiration, has not been fully investigated. The present study examined the effect of propofol and midazolam alone and in combination with fentanyl on phrenic nerve activity (PNA) and whether such interactions are additive or synergistic. Methods: PNA was recorded in 27 anaesthetised and artificially ventilated rabbits. In three groups, propofol, fentanyl and midazolam were administered intravenously in incremental doses to construct dose-response curves for the depressant effects of each one on PNA. In another two groups, the effect of pretreatment with either fentanyl 1 μg · kg?1 i. v. or midazolam 0.05 mg · kg?1 i. v. on the effects of propofol and fentanyl respectively on PNA were studied. Results: Propofol and fentanyl caused a dose-dependent depression of PNA with complete abolition at the highest total doses of 16 mg · kg?1 i. v. and 32 μg · kg?1 i. v., respectively. In contrast, midazolam in incremental doses to a total of 0.8 mg · kg?1 reduced mean PNA by 63%, but approximately 12% of PNA remained at a total dose as high as 6.4 mg · kg?1. The mean ED50s, calculated from dose-response curves, were 5.4 mg · kg?1, 3.9 μg · kg?1 and 0.4 mg · kg?1 for propofol, fentanyl and midazolam, respectively. Initial doses of either fentanyl 1 μg · kg?1 i. v. or midazolam 0.05 mg · kg?1 i. v. acted synergistically with subsequent doses of either propofol or fentanyl to abolish PNA at total doses of 8 mg · kg?1 and 8 μg · kg?1, respectively. Conclusion: Fentanyl has a synergistic interaction with both propofol and midazolam on PNA and hence potentially on respiration.  相似文献

Background: Catecholaminergic support is often used to improve haemodynamics in patients undergoing major abdominal surgery. Dopexamine is a synthetic vasoactive catecholamine with beneficial microcirculatory properties. Methods: The influence of perioperative administration of dopexamine on cardiorespiratory data and important regulators of macro- and microcirculation were studied in 30 patients undergoing Whipple pancreaticduodenectomy. The patients received randomized and blinded either 2 μg · kg?1 · min?1 of dopexamine (n=15) or placebo (n=15, control group). The infusion was started after induction of anaesthesia and continued until the morning of the first postoperative day. Endothelin-1 (ET-1), vasopressin, atrial natriuretic peptide (ANP), and catecholamine plasma levels were measured from arterial blood samples. Measurements were carried out after induction of anaesthesia, 2 h after onset of surgery, at the end of surgery, 2 h after surgery, and on the morning of the first postoperative day. Results: Cardiac index (CI) increased significantly in the dopexamine group (from 2.61±0.41 to 4.57±0.78 1 · min?1 · m?2) and remained elevated until the morning of the first postoperative day. Oxygen delivery index (DO2I) and oxygen consumption index (VO2I) were also significantly increased in the dopexamine group (DO2I: from 416±91 to 717±110 ml/m2 · m2; VO2I: from 98±25 to 157±22 ml/m2 · m2), being significantly higher than in the control group. pHi remained stable only in the dopexamine patients, indicating adequate splanchnic perfusion. Vasopressive regulators of circulation increased significantly only in the untreated control patients (vasopressin: from 4.37±1.1 to 35.9±12.1 pg/ml; ET-1: from 2.88±0.91 to 6.91±1.20 pg/ml). Conclusion: Patients undergoing major abdominal surgery may profit from prophylactic perioperative administration of dopexamine hydrochloride in the form of improved haemodynamics and oxygenation as well as beneficial influence on important regulators of organ blood flow.  相似文献

A concept of balanced analgesia using nonsteroidal anti-inflammatory drugs (NSAIDs), paracetamol (acetaminophen), opioids, and corticosteroids can also be used in patients with pre-existing illnesses. NSAIDs are the most effective treatment for acute pain of moderate intensity in children; however, these drugs should be avoided in patients at increased risk for serious side effects, e.g. patients with renal impairment, bleeding tendency, or extreme prematurity. NSAIDs can be given with minimal risks to the younger child with mild to moderate asthma, and, in these patients, the use of steroids can be encouraged; in addition to their antiemetic and analgesic action, a beneficial effect on asthma symptoms can be expected. In the non-intubated child with cerebral trauma, exaggerated sedation caused by opioids and increased bleeding tendency caused by NSAIDs must be avoided. In neonates and small infants, the oral administration of sucrose or glucose is helpful to minimize pain reaction during short uncomfortable interventions.  相似文献
